Direct answer
A International Harvester Scout typically sells for about $32,000 at auction, with recent examples commonly ranging from $21,026 to $53,250 based on 100 sales from the last 12 months.

The International Harvester Scout, produced between 1961 and 1980, is a timeless classic car synonymous with rugged off-road capability and utilitarian charm. Its distinct styling, characterized by a boxy silhouette and removable top, captures the adventurous spirit of the era. With its versatile design and robust performance, the Scout has become a beloved vintage vehicle among collectors, epitomizing the freedom of exploration and the outdoors.
